Wiki

screenshot of Wiki
vitepress
vue

Website for the UBC Community Wiki

Overview:

UBC Wiki is a collaborative platform designed for the University of British Columbia community, providing a space where students, staff, and faculty can share knowledge and information. Powered by VitePress, this wiki aims to foster an open-source environment where everyone can contribute and enhance the resources available for the UBC community.

The project thrives on community involvement, encouraging users to engage through discussions, suggestions, and direct contributions. Whether you're looking to share insights or improve the content on the wiki, UBC Wiki offers multiple avenues to get involved and make a meaningful impact.

Features:

  • Open Source Collaboration: UBC Wiki is built on contributions from the community, allowing anyone to participate in its development and improvement.
  • User-friendly Interface: Powered by VitePress, the platform offers a seamless navigation experience, making it easy for users to find the information they need.
  • Multiple Contribution Channels: Users can contribute via discussions in Reddit and Lemmy communities, submit suggestions, or directly implement changes using GitHub.
  • Encouragement of Active Discussions: The platform promotes dialogue among users in various forums, ensuring that feedback and ideas are shared openly.
  • Simple Suggestion Submission: Users have the option to submit suggestions or corrections via a straightforward Google form, making it easy to improve the content.
  • Hands-on Contribution Opportunities: Tech-savvy individuals can dive into implementation by creating issues or submitting pull requests, helping to enhance the wiki's content.
  • Guidance for GitHub Newcomers: For those unfamiliar with GitHub, the wiki provides resources such as the Hello-World guide to help users get started with contributing.
vitepress
Vitepress

VitePress is a static site generator designed for creating documentation websites. It offers a lightweight and fast development experience using Vue.js and Markdown, with features such as live-reload, theming, and customizable layout components.

vue
Vue

Vue.js is a lightweight and flexible JavaScript framework that allows developers to easily build dynamic and reactive user interfaces. Its intuitive syntax, modular architecture, and focus on performance make it a popular choice for modern web development.